- 2015年2月4日
- Vim
ChromeでVimperatorの代替を比較してVromeに決定した!
長年愛用してきた Firefox から、Google Chrome にブラウザを移行気味なのですけど、一番のネックが Firefox の神アドオンである Vimperator の代替。Vimperator は Firefox を Vim ライクなキーバインドで操作できる拡張機能で、これがあるからこそ長年 Firefox を使ってきたと言っても過言ではありません。
Vimperator に慣れすぎちゃうと、ブラウジングでの操作を全てキーボードだけで済ませちゃうんですよね。マウスやトラックパッドなんかできるだけ触りたくない怠惰な人間になってしまいました(笑。
Chrome ウェブストアで見つけた4つの候補
Chrome ウェブストアで vim で検索したところ、以下の4つの人気っぽい vim ライクな Extension を見つけました。一応4つとも全部入れて比較しました。
Vimium – Chrome ウェブストア(ユーザー数: 114,557 人)
Vichrome – Chrome ウェブストア(ユーザー数: 15,181 人)
Vrome – Chrome ウェブストア(ユーザー数: 6,278 人)
cVim – Chrome ウェブストア(ユーザー数: 3,734 人)
ユーザー数は2015/02/04時点での調査に基づきます。Vimium が圧倒的に人気な模様です。
比較使用の結果 Vrome に決定!理由は…
比較使用は、拡張をインストールしただけのデフォルト状態で行いました。.vimperatorrc 的な設定ファイルは一切なし。面倒な設定とかできるだけやりたくありませんし。
結論から言いますと、Vrome を使うことに決定しました。理由は単純で、Vrome が一番 Vimperator のデフォルトでのキーバインドに近い操作が可能だったからです。
Firefox + Vimperator で私が最も頻繁に使うのは、以下のような操作です。
|
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 |
j, k, h, l でスクロール Ctrl + d, Ctrl + u で半ページ上下移動 Ctrl + f, Ctrl + b で1ページ上下移動 gg でページの最上部に移動 G でページ最下部に移動 f, F でリンク遷移のタグ表示 Ctrl + o でブラウザの戻る Ctrl + i でブラウザの進む Ctrl + n で1つ右のタブに移動 Ctrl + p で1つ左のタブに移動 o で検索 t で新しいタブを開いて検索 / (スラッシュ) でページ内検索 |
詳しくは、Vimperator Tutorを参考。
上に挙げたキーバインドによるブラウザ操作は、Vrome だけが全て可能でした。他の3つは、この Vimperator と同じキーバインドでは、どれかしら動かなかった。多分他のキーに割り当てられてるか、設定次第でどうにかなるとは思うんですけど。面倒い設定とかなしで、デフォルト状態で可能な限り Vimperator と同じ感覚で操作したかったのが選択の決め手です。
ということで、しばらく Google Chrome + Vrome で使ってみます。c で caret モードにならなかったり、Vimperator に比べると足りない機能もあるみたいです(他のキーかも)。もう少し Vrome 使って詳しく見てみますが、また Firefox + Vimperator に戻る可能性も大きいですけどね。もしくは併用かな。
- - 関連記事 -
- E576: viminfo: Missing ‘>’ in line の Vim 起動時エラー
- Vim で単語・選択範囲を一発で囲む surround.vim の使い方
- Macvim の colorscheme を PapayaWhip から solarized に変更
- Vim プラグインの管理に NeoBundle を導入
- MacVim7.4でエラー、netrw も動かないのでダウングレードした
- vim で改行での自動コメントアウトを無効にする
- トラックバックURL
Leave Your Message!